Why Does the Right Motor Winding Machine Manufacturer Matter for Your Production Line?
A winding machine is a long-term capital investment, often running for a decade or more on a single production floor. Buying from the wrong motor winding machine manufacturer does not just risk a bad first impression; it creates ongoing problems that compound over years of operation.
Not every name on a search results page belongs on a serious shortlist of motor winding machine manufacturers.
- Poor slot fill and inconsistent tension lead to motors that fail quality testing or underperform in the field
- Limited after-sales support turns a two-day mechanical issue into a two-week production stoppage
- Machines that cannot be reprogrammed for new motor designs force a full re-purchase every time your product line changes
- Weak documentation and training slow down operator onboarding and increase the risk of costly setup errors
- Manufacturers without a track record in your specific coil type, whether that is BLDC stators, hairpin windings, or armature coils, often deliver machines that need constant rework

2. Odawara Automation

Based in Ohio and running since 1971, Odawara builds inline systems that combine stator an rotor winding with inserting, forming, and testing.
It is a common choice among motor winding machine manufacturers serving EV and HVAC motor producers who need scalable, high-speed automation.
3. Marsilli

Active since 1938, Marsilli, an Italian company builds linear, flyer, and needle winding platforms alongside soldering and assembly stations.
Marsilli’s modular systems, scaling from a single winder to a full automated cell, keep it firmly among the leading motor winding machine manufacturers in automotive and appliance production.
4. Elmotec Statomat

Part of the Schaeffler Group, Elmotec Statomat has specialized in stator winding out of Karben, Germany since 1949. Its patented hairpin and wave winding processes are widely used in EV traction motors, making it a frequent shortlist name for high copper fill factor designs.
5. GROB Group

Manufacturing production equipment since 1926, GROB has expanded into winding and inserting technology for e-mobility.
Headquartered in Mindelheim, Germany with global branches, it offers integrated lines carrying a motor from coil forming through stator assembly for automotive OEMs.
6. Acme Mechatronics

Operating from Texas since 1998, Acme builds programmable single and dual spindle winding machines with CNC and Windows-based control.
Its wide wire gauge range and fast changeovers make it a practical choice among motor winding machine manufacturers serving transformer, solenoid, and motor coil production alike.
7. Bachi Company

Manufacturing coil and motor winding machines in the United States since 1981, Bachi is known for rugged multi-spindle winders that stay in production for decades.
Hydraulic traverse mechanisms and digital tension control remain hallmarks of its bench-top and floor-standing systems.
8. Teeming Machinery

Operating in New Taipei City, Taiwan, since the early 1990s, with additional factories in China, Teeming covers coil winding, taping, soldering, and motor core winding systems built for BLDC and fan motor production, serving consumer electronics and automotive component makers.

How Do You Choose the Right Motor Winding Machine Manufacturer for Your Business?
With twenty credible options on the table, narrowing the list comes down to matching each manufacturer’s strengths to your actual production requirements rather than picking the most recognizable name.
- Does the manufacturer have proven experience with your specific coil type, such as BLDC stators, hairpin windings, or armature coils?
- Can their machines handle your target production volume, from low volume R&D runs to high speed mass production?
- What level of automation fits your labor setup: manual, semi-automatic, or fully automatic?
- Does the company offer local or regional technical support, training, and spare parts availability?
- Are the machines certified to the standards your export markets require, such as CE, UL, or ISO?
- How flexible is the tooling if your product line changes or expands in the next few years?
Working through these questions before requesting quotes usually narrows a list of twenty motor winding machine manufacturers down to two or three serious contenders worth a facility visit or a video call with their engineering team.

Frequently Asked Questions
1. What is the difference between a motor winding machine manufacturer and a distributor?
A manufacturer designs and builds the machine in-house, which usually means faster customization and more direct access to engineering support. A distributor resells equipment built by other companies, which can mean lower prices but slower turnaround on custom requests or technical troubleshooting.
2. How much does a motor winding machine typically cost?
Pricing varies widely based on automation level and customization. Semi-automatic single spindle machines sit at the lower end of the range, while fully automatic multi-station lines built around a specific motor design cost significantly more, so it is best to request a quote based on your exact specifications.
3. Do motor winding machine manufacturers also provide installation and training?
Most established motor winding machine manufacturers include installation support and operator training as part of the purchase, though the depth of this support varies. It is worth confirming what is included before signing a contract, especially if your team has limited winding machine experience.
4. Can these manufacturers customize machines for BLDC or EV motors specifically?
Many of the motor winding machine manufacturers on this list, including several with dedicated EV and BLDC product lines, offer custom tooling and programming for specific motor geometries rather than only selling standard off-the-shelf models.
5. How long does it take to receive a motor winding machine after ordering?
Lead times depend on how customized the machine is and the manufacturer’s current order backlog. Standard configurations can sometimes ship within a few weeks, while fully custom multi-station lines often take several months from order to delivery.
6. What certifications should a reliable motor winding machine manufacturer hold?
Look for certifications relevant to your target market, such as CE for Europe, UL for North America, or ISO 9001 for general quality management. These certifications are not a guarantee of performance, but their absence is often a red flag.
7. Is it possible to buy directly from overseas motor winding machine manufacturers?
Yes, many motor winding machine manufacturers on this list export globally and work directly with international buyers, though it is worth clarifying shipping timelines, import duties, and how technical support will be handled across time zones before placing an order.
